Why is it cheaper than buying it direct?
I pay HighLevel one flat fee for an agency account. That account lets me create as many client accounts under it as I want, and yours is one of them. It doesn't cost me $97 to add you, so I'm not charging you $97.
Same platform, same features, nothing stripped out. You just get it built instead of empty.
Texts, call minutes and emails get billed by usage on top of the $87. Your first $10 is on me and after that it's about $15 a month for most one-truck operations. I'm not going to surprise you with it.
